Spotify has entered into a partnership with US-based telco AT&T to offer the latter’s biggest-paying customers long-term premium subscriptions.
Starting tomorrow (August 9), AT&T Unlimited & More Premium customers can select a Spotify Premium subscription from one of seven premium entertainment options for free.

Other options these customers can choose include a Pandora Plus subscription, or subs to the premium offerings of HBO, Starz, Cinemax and more.
Select AT&T customers can also sign up for a sixth month free trial of Spotify Premium.
Spotify’s tie up with AT&T follows Apple Music’s expanded partnership with another US-based telco in January, Verizon.
Since January, Verizon’s Beyond Unlimited and Above Unlimited customers have been able to get a free subscription to Apple Music on an ongoing basis. Apple Music is available on a six-month ‘free trial’ basis to Verizon’s Unlimited tariff customers
AT&T is currently the largest mobile network in the US in terms of subscribers with 159.7 million subscribers at the end of Q2 2019.

Verizon had 155.7m subscribers at the end of Q1 2019.
Spotify’s subscriber base grew to 108m at the end of its second calendar quarter according to its financial results published on July 31.
